IronWorker Recovers After Slipping On Paint On Beam ($775,000)


A Local 1 Union IronWorker recovered $775,000.00 after suffering from a torn rotator cuff in his shoulder, which resulted from a construction site accident.

The Case

The IronWorker slipped on a beam after it had been painted.

In-Depth Look

Clifford Horwitz alleged that the general contractor improperly sequenced the work allowing the painting of the beam to be performed at the improper time, thereby exposing the IronWorkers to slick conditions.
